Abstract:
A request is received from a computing device for substitute data, with access to the substitute data being contingent upon successful multi-factor authentication of the first service. Signature data based on the request is generated using a first key of public-private key pair. Credential proof and the signature is provided to a second service, which verifies the credential proof as a first factor of the multi-factor authentication and verifies, using a second key, the signature as a second factor of the multi-factor authentication. The substitute data is obtained as a result of authentication by the second service. The computing device is caused, by providing the substitute data to the computing device, to input the substitute data into the interface in place of data associated with the first entity.
